Summary:
Were looking for a hands-on leader with proven FTTH (Fiber-to-the-Home) experience to manage field crews and deliver exceptional residential fiber builds. As the Fiber Broadband Field Supervisor, youll oversee daily FTTH installation and activation operations, ensure top-tier quality from drop to ONT, enforce safety standards, and provide technical expertise in fiber splicing, testing, and troubleshooting for last-mile connections. Your leadership will ensure every home receives reliable, high-performance fiber service on schedule and to spec.
Responsibilities:
- Lead and coordinate multiple fiber installation & maintenance crews
- Plan and assign daily work orders and projects
- Inspect completed work for proper light levels, clean terminations, and spec compliance
- Perform field quality audits to ensure adherence to technical standards and best practices
- Provide on-the-job technical training for splicing, OTDR, and power meter use
- Resolve escalated technical or customer issues quickly and effectively
- Maintain project documentation, timesheets, and material usage records
- Enforce OSHA safety standards and company policies at all times
- Collaborate with engineering, network operations, and project management teams
Requirements:
- Experience: 3+ years in fiber construction, splicing, or OSP maintenance; 1+ years in a supervisory role preferred
- Technical Skills: Knowledge of GPON/FTTH networks, fiber prints/as-builts, and use of OTDRs, fusion splicers, and light meters
- Certifications: OSHA 10/30, First Aid/CPR, ETA/FOA fiber certification preferred
- Soft Skills: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ving abilities
- Other: Valid drivers license; ability to work outdoors in varying conditions
